It is perhaps fitting that, in a city that is always in motion, its newest park, the High Line, has been planted on an abandoned elevated railroad track. Day and night, weekday and weekend, New York City pulses with energy. There's its ever-changing arts scene offering everything from alternative music to Broadway theatre to masterpieces at the Metropolitan Museum of Art or the Frick Collection. Its kaleidoscope of dining options range from gourmet street-corner carts to elegant Michelin-starred restaurants like Jean Georges or Blue Hill. Move through its many neighbourhood farmers’ markets to sample things like honey made from high-rise hives. Of course, the best way to see New York in action is on foot. Whether your journey is a leisurely stroll through Midtown's elegant shopping on Madison or Fifth avenues or a jog around the reservoir in Central Park, you'll be experiencing New York as a New Yorker.
